Job Introduction
An opportunity has arisen for an experienced KS1 teacher to cover maternity leave (temporary contract until 31/08/2025) at Sopley Primary School to start asap.
The Federation of Burley and Sopley Primary Schools consists of two small village schools; one in the heart of the New Forest and the other surrounded by a picturesque rural community.
Sopley School is full of HEART - our values are Honesty, Enthusiasm, Ambition, Respect and Togetherness - and we continuously strive to include our values in all that we do.
We love being outdoors and we believe in continuous provision and play based learning for our lower school children. We are lucky enough to have beautiful bright classrooms, large grounds, a stunning Secret Garden - with a polytunnel, vegetable patch, fruit cage, eco watering system, wild flower mound - and a brand new pond and jetty for pond dipping!
